Key Factors to Consider When Choosing a Primary Care Physician

When selecting a provider, it’s important to evaluate multiple factors that impact your experience and long-term care.

  • Experience and qualifications: Look for providers with strong backgrounds in primary care and family medicine
  • Communication style: Choose a physician who listens and explains clearly
  • Location and accessibility: Select a provider close to home for convenience
  • Services offered: Ensure they provide preventive care, chronic disease management, and routine checkups
  • Availability: Check if the provider is accepting new patients

Understanding the Role of a Primary Care Physician

A primary care physician provides comprehensive healthcare, including preventive services, diagnosis, and long-term care management. They coordinate care and guide patients through their health journey.

  • Annual wellness exams and routine checkups
  • Preventive screenings and immunizations
  • Management of chronic conditions
  • Treatment of common illnesses and injuries
  • Referrals to specialists when needed

Frequently Asked Questions

How do I choose the best primary care physician?

Consider experience, communication style, location, services offered, and whether the provider is accepting new patients.

What makes a primary care physician good?

A good physician provides personalized care, communicates clearly, and supports both preventive and long-term health management.

Should I choose a primary care physician near me?

Yes, choosing a local provider improves convenience, access to care, and continuity of treatment.

Can I change my primary care physician?

Yes, patients can switch providers at any time by scheduling with a new physician and transferring medical records.

How often should I visit my primary care physician?

Most patients should have annual checkups, with additional visits depending on health needs.
